Body

Origins and Family

Thomas Anson, 2nd Earl of Lichfield was born on +1825-08-15T00:00:00Z[2]. His father was Thomas Anson, 1st Earl of Lichfield[7]. His mother was Louisa Catherine Philips[8].

Education

Thomas Anson, 2nd Earl of Lichfield was educated at Eton College[20].

Career and Affiliations

Thomas Anson, 2nd Earl of Lichfield's professions included politician[4]. Positions held include member of the 16th Parliament of the United Kingdom[17], a position[28], in United Kingdom[29], founded in 1852[30]; member of the 15th Parliament of the United Kingdom[18], a position[31], in United Kingdom[32], founded in 1847[33]; and member of the House of Lords[19], a position[34], in United Kingdom[35], founded in 1801[36].

Personal Life

Thomas Anson, 2nd Earl of Lichfield was married to Harriett Hamilton[9]. Children include Lady Evelyn Anson[10]; Thomas Anson, 3rd Earl of Lichfield[11], 1856–1918[37]; Sir George Anson[12], 1857–1947[38]; Henry Anson[13], 1858–1904[39]; Lady Florence Anson[14], 1860–1946[40]; and Frederic Anson[15], 1862–1917[41].

Death and Burial

Thomas Anson, 2nd Earl of Lichfield died on +1892-01-07T00:00:00Z[3]. He is buried at Church of St Stephen, Great Haywood[6].
